Activity Description: Papal Palace & Gardens of Castel Gandolfo
Welcome to the magnificent Papal Palace & Gardens of Castel Gandolfo, a stunning retreat located just outside of Rome. This historical site, which has served as a summer residence for popes, offers visitors a glimpse into the luxurious lifestyle of the Vatican. Within the grounds, you can explore the Secret Garden, admire the Papal Apartments, and, if you opt for it, venture into the Astronomical Dome. Duration of the Visit
The average duration for exploring the Papal Palace & Gardens is approximately 2 to 3 hours, allowing you to enjoy both the gardens and the interior of the palace at a leisurely pace.

Transportation Options:
- By Train: You can take a train from Rome to the station of Castel Gandolfo. The journey takes approximately 40 minutes.
- By Bus: Various buses operate from Rome to Castel Gandolfo, with travel times around 1 hour.
- By Car: If you're driving, the palace is about a 30-minute drive from central Rome.
- Walking: Once in Castel Gandolfo, the palace is easily accessible on foot from the town center.
Accessibility Information
The Papal Palace & Gardens are accessible to guests with reduced mobility; however, prior arrangements or assistance may be required. Wheelchair access is available throughout the gardens, and assistance can be requested at the entrance.
